October 2011 Update

The Vogal Group is pleased to announce the recruitment of two junior Electrical Contract Managers. Their roll will be to support Electrical Contract Managers and the Senior Engineering Manager.  They will obtain and undertake enquiries for all aspects of electrical installation works.  Liaison and communication with clients will be paramount in the preparation of quotes etc. Another part of their roll will be to prepare risk assessment/method statements, discuss labour and material requirements and undertake quality, safety and productivity monitoring.  We wish them well in their new positions.

The training of our Senior Supervisors is continuing with a number programmed to undertake the IOSH Managing Safely course at our own accredited Training Centre on the outskirts of Peterborough.  This training reinforces the company’s commitment to the continuous improvement of our workforce and also, therefore, ensuring a consistent proactive approach to health and safety on all of our clients sites.

Vogal is considering employing a further four apprentices, two mechanical and two electrical, to compliment the apprentices currently undertaking their apprenticeship framework.  The successful applicants would attend Vogal Training one day per week to undertake Performing Engineering Operations NVQ Level 2 and Key Skills also at Level 2 before embarking on the appropriate City & Guilds qualifications.  The other four days of the week they will work with skilled trade’s persons who will pass on their skills to them whilst working on site.  The NVQ Level 3 which is relevant to their trade will be completed in the second and third years of their apprenticeship and this is based from evidence gained from work undertaken on site.  If you are interested in applying for an apprenticeship, please see the current vacancies section of our website.

The Mechanical and Electrical Design, Control and Systems Departments have expanded sufficiently requiring further development of their office based working facilities.  New work stations have been installed.  This expansion will further ensure and improve the service that we provide to our customers.

A stores person has been employed to control and maintain tooling, consumables, PPE etc. This is a dedicated full time position that has been born from necessity.  With the increased volume of work and due to the current and potential number of employees, a view was taken that due to the importance of having the right tooling/equipment, at the right place, at the right time, in a safe condition this would necessitate a full time roll. PAT testing and safety condition checks will be undertaken by the stores person prior to issuing tooling/equipment to site.  Information will be computerised and records will be maintained.
